Absorbent Glass Mat (AGM) Technology
AGM or Absorbent Glass Mat is an advanced lead-acid battery that provides superior power to support the higher electrical demands of today’s vehicles and start-stop applications.
AGM batteries are extremely resistant to vibration, are totally sealed, nonspillable and maintenance-free. AGM offers better cycling performance, minimal gassing and acid leakage when compared with conventional lead-acid batteries.
The end result of all of the features of AGM technology is superior life performance.

Since going to a trickle charger Maintainer on my cars it keeps batteries much frehser and topped up... Even sitting for 4-6 months. eeking down, coming back up and down again doesnt help the longevitiy of any battery.
DID have great luck with a Optima in a Boat that lasted 9 years... with very sparing use.. But at near 400$ its a costly buy in...
